The German government has announced it will implement an export ban on certain hazardous pesticides. A draft of the implementation policy will be presented during the spring of 2023.
Due to the war in Ukraine, grain prices have risen sharply. But a reduction in fallow land in the EU would only have a minor effect on the world market price for grain. Therefore, it would be better to provide financial aid to the most vulnerable countries.

The top 20 meat and dairy corporations emit more greenhouse gases (GHGs) than Germany. Business as usual growth of meat and diary production makes the Paris Agreement impossible and climate catastrophe inevitable. Our Fact Sheet shows the data and possible solutions.
